Valuable teaching (incl. self-teaching) tool, because many people don't believe a thing unless "the computer" shows them the data. MantisX don't lie. It doesn't measure everything important (like POI vs POA), but imo makes up for it because it works (for most guns, but not all) in dry fire. Plus, sw driven, so updates continue to add value. Recommended.

Was able to replace after reviewers at PSA said not possible so I left this comment:
Quote:
Yes. You can (replace the huge thing). I thought I would love the thing. But it turns out I really don't like the look of that fatty muzzle device. So I got a Low Profile muzzle device - anything low profile with gas holes that extend beyond the front retention plate will work with the MOE handguard. Or you could convert if you want, but not necessary. Five minute swap, just remove the MOE guard, pull back the front plate (has a hole for the pin on the fatty flash hider) properly tool clamp the upper, wrench off, wrench on, reassemble and make sure guard is tight.
